# S2 — Catalog & Registry SPEC
Grounded in live inspection on 2026-07-02: `/home/m2/m2-market` already contains v1
`schemas/solution.schema.json` and `schemas/listing.schema.json`, first-wedge contracts for
registry/catalog/CLI, and a local `/home/m2/m2-core` clone with fedlearn schemas. Live
services are reachable: `https://gpt.machinemachine.ai/health`, `https://memory.machinemachine.ai/health`,
and `https://git.machinemachine.ai/api/healthz`; Docker shows Forgejo, memory-api, Qdrant,
m2o desktops, and Coolify on the `coolify` network.
## 1. Scope & non-goals
### MVP scope
- Freeze the marketplace catalog/registry contracts for installable **Solutions**.
- Treat Forgejo org `m2` as system of record:
- registry repo: `git.machinemachine.ai/m2/m2-market` unless split later into
`m2/market-registry`;
- releases carry immutable Solution bundles;
- listing PRs ride the fedlearn scored PR + human veto pipeline and add the
`commercialize` disposition.
- Define `solution.schema.json` as a commercial superset of fedlearn
`m2-core-manifest.schema.json` and the fedlearn candidate fields already assumed by
m2-market.
- Define `listing.schema.json` as the catalog-facing projection used by cargstore/M2 Store,
Scout, Hermes, and CLI.
- Define `market:catalog` in memory-api as a rebuildable semantic index, not source of truth.
- Define tenant-scoped search/show/install/publish CLI verbs for `m2-market`.
- Support v1 inventory types `solution|capability|resource|service`, but only `solution`
is installable in MVP. `service` may be published and discovered for job-priced work.
### Non-goals
- Ledger internals, wallet accounting, starter grants, refunds, payout mechanics: S1 owns
them. S2 defines only catalog-side fields and ledger touchpoints.
- Store UI design and Electron packaging: S3 owns cargstore/M2 Store.
- Scout matching host, thresholds, and notification UX: S4 owns it. S2 defines the catalog
query contract Scout consumes.
- Bundle build format, runtime-sync implementation, signing, and packaging details beyond
registry paths and manifest fields: S5 owns packaging.
- Hermes build-vs-install proposal policy and scoring: S6 owns proposal engine behavior.
## 2. User stories + acceptance criteria
### Story S2.1 — Publish a reviewed listing
As a builder, I package a repeatable outcome with evidence, price, seller identity, license,
permissions, and deployment metadata, then submit it for review.
- Given a valid bundle directory containing `solution.json`, `listing.json`, `recipe.yaml`,
payload files, and evidence files, when I run `m2-market publish <bundle-dir>`, then the
CLI validates schemas, computes the bundle hash, creates a Forgejo branch
`listing/<listing_id>-v<semver>`, uploads a release asset, and opens a PR.
- Given a listing PR, when CI runs, then it must validate both schemas, verify evidence is
non-empty, verify `solution.content_hash` matches the release asset, verify tenant firewall
rules, and render price, permission diff, evidence summary, and rollback note in the PR.
- Given a PR with no veto after the configured review window and an `approved` label, when it
merges, then `listing.status` becomes `published` and the indexer upserts it to
`market:catalog`.
- Given a PR with label `veto` or `/veto <reason>`, when the watcher processes it, then the
PR is closed without indexing and the listing remains `draft` or `rejected`.
### Story S2.2 — Search tenant-allowed listings
As an operator, I search by outcome rather than package id and see only listings my tenant may
use.
- Given a published listing with `tenant_visibility: ["*"]`, when any tenant searches a
semantically related query, then the listing may appear.
- Given a published listing with `tenant_visibility: ["gst"]`, when a caller from tenant
`nasr` searches, then the listing must not be returned by CLI, Store, Scout, or Hermes.
- Given `market:catalog` is deleted or stale, when `m2-market-indexer reindex` runs, then the
catalog is rebuilt from Forgejo `main` without needing any memory-api-only data.
### Story S2.3 — Show installable evidence and permissions
As a buyer, I inspect a listing before spending credits.
- Given a listing id, when I run `m2-market show <listing_id>`, then output includes name,
version, seller, price model, license, evidence summary, applicability, permissions,
install ref, and status.
- Given the listing is delisted, when I run `show`, then it is visible only by exact id or
license/install context and is not returned by broad search.
### Story S2.4 — Install through catalog contract
As a buyer, I install a published solution from the registry release that the listing points
at.
- Given a published fixed-price listing, when `m2-market install <listing_id>` runs, then S2
resolves the listing from registry/catalog, verifies status and tenant visibility, fetches
release `<listing_id>-v<semver>`, verifies `content_hash`, and hands the commercial charge
request to S1 before calling the S5 apply adapter.
- Given a job-priced listing, when `install` is attempted, then the CLI must refuse direct
install with exit code `1` and print the required proposal/job flow handoff; job settlement
is S1/S6 territory.
### Story S2.5 — Commercialize a fedlearn candidate
As a curator, I mark a scored fedlearn candidate as commercially listable rather than free
core.
- Given a fedlearn cluster passed scoring, when the reviewer chooses `commercialize`, then the
pipeline opens the same listing PR shape as `m2-market publish`.
- Given a fedlearn candidate is tenant-derived, when `commercialize` is selected without
`owner_initiated: true` and `scrub_status.double_scrubbed: true`, then CI rejects it before
human review.
- Given the item is fleet-infra learning, when reviewed, then it must use
`promote-to-core`, not `commercialize`.

## 5. Options compared
### Registry repo: `m2/m2-market` vs separate `m2/market-registry`
- `m2/m2-market`: already present locally, contains schemas, docs, and seed solution dirs;
simplest MVP.
- `m2/market-registry`: cleaner source of truth, smaller clone for desktops, cleaner audit
and release history.
Recommendation: use `m2/m2-market` for MVP because it exists and the brief names repo layout
`m2/m2-market`; keep paths compatible with a later split to `m2/market-registry`.
### Catalog truth: Forgejo vs memory-api
- Forgejo: versioned, reviewable, release assets, PR/veto, audit.
- memory-api: semantic search and tenant-scoped retrieval, but rebuildable and exposed to
split-brain risk.
Recommendation: Forgejo is truth; `market:catalog` is derived.
### Publish flow: direct push vs PR/veto
- Direct push is faster but bypasses tenant and evidence review.
- PR/veto reuses fedlearn gates and gives commercial listings an audit trail.
Recommendation: all published listings enter through PR/veto; no direct publish to main.
### Price v1: fixed only vs fixed + job
- Fixed only is easiest to install and ledger-settle.
- Fixed + job is locked by the brief and needed for operator-delivered services.
Recommendation: support both in schemas and catalog; only fixed is direct-installable in MVP.
## 6. Risks/edge cases
- Tenant data leakage: enforce `tenant_visibility`, `tenant_scope`, owner initiation, double
scrub, evidence summary-only indexing, and CI secret scans.
- Registry/index divergence: registry wins; reindex from main is mandatory operational
recovery.
- Broken local registry route: release assets are fetched from Forgejo, not Docker
push/pull.
- Mixed desktop images: install path must go through runtime-sync/apply adapter, not baked
images.
- Paid but not applied: S2 records enough install ref and telemetry for S1/S5 refund and
remediation, but S1/S5 own transaction compensation and rollback.
- Self-purchase metric gaming: allow install but exclude from quality stats.
- Job listing confusion: direct install must refuse job-priced listings until proposal/job
flow is implemented.
- Evidence bloat or raw data indexing: catalog text embeds summaries only; evidence files
remain scrubbed in Forgejo.
- Permission creep: every permission must include kind/access/scope/target/reason and render
in PR plus `show`.
- Stats churn in registry: batch stats updates to avoid noisy PRs; retain ability to rebuild
stats from `market:evidence`.
